Solution Overview
Problem
Current gaming machines lack diverse and engaging bonus or main games that can add excitement and variety to player experiences, as they often rely on traditional slot machine-style games with rotating wheels and fixed prize associations.
Innovation Solution
A gaming method and system where players select objects, each associated with a prize, with the option to accept or reject awards displayed after each selection, allowing for dynamic prize unavailability and potential for increased rewards, incorporating features like multiple player interactions and varying game conditions based on bets or random events.

Certain embodiments provide systems and methods for gaming. A method includes the steps of displaying a set of objects and a set of prizes to a player, the number of objects and prizes being the same; receiving at least one object selection instruction from a player, each object selection resulting in one of the set of prizes becoming unavailable to the player; displaying to the player an award for ending the game that the player can accept or reject; if an award acceptance instruction is received from the player, granting the player the displayed award, or, if an award rejection instruction is received from the player, receiving at least one further object selection instruction, each further object selection instruction resulting in a further prize becoming unavailable to the player; and repeating the previous two steps until either an acceptance instruction is received or a last of the objects remains.
